首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
给定关系模式R(A,B,C,D)、S(C,D,E),与π1,3,5等价的SQL语句如下: SELECT (22) FROM R,s WHERE (23) ; 下列查询B=“信息”且E=“北京”的A、B、E的关系代数表达式中,查询效率
给定关系模式R(A,B,C,D)、S(C,D,E),与π1,3,5等价的SQL语句如下: SELECT (22) FROM R,s WHERE (23) ; 下列查询B=“信息”且E=“北京”的A、B、E的关系代数表达式中,查询效率
admin
2016-05-11
79
问题
给定关系模式R(A,B,C,D)、S(C,D,E),与π
1,3,5
等价的SQL语句如下:
SELECT (22) FROM R,s WHERE (23) ;
下列查询B=“信息”且E=“北京”的A、B、E的关系代数表达式中,查询效率最高的是 (24) 。
(24)
选项
A、
B、
C、
D、
答案
B
解析
本题考查关系代数运算与SQL查询方面的基础知识。
试题(22)的正确答案为选项C。
的含义是从
结果
集中选取B=’软件工程’的元组,再进行R-A、R.C和S.E投影。
试题(23)的正确答案为选项D。自然联结
中的公共属性为C、D,所以在SQL中可以用条件“WHERE R.C=S.C AND R.D=S.D”来限定;对于选取运算σ
2=’信息化’
在SQL中可以用条件“WHERE B=’软件工程’来限定。
试题(24)的正确答案为选项B。关系代数表达式查询优化的原则如下:
①提早执行选取运算。对于有选择运算的表达式,应优化成尽可能先执行选择运算的等价表达式,以得到较小的中间结果,减少运算量和从外存读块的次数。
②合并乘积与其后的选择运算为连接运算。在表达式中,当乘积运算后面是选择运算时,应该合并为连接运算,使选择与乘积一道完成,以避免做完乘积后,需再扫描一个大的乘积关系进行选择运算。
③将投影运算与其后的其他运算同时进行,以避免重复扫描关系。
④将投影运算和其前后的二目运算结合起来,使得没有必要为去掉某些字段再扫描一遍关系。
⑤在执行连接前对关系适当地预处理,就能快速地找到要连接的元组。方法有两种:索引连接法、排序合并连接法。
⑥存储公共子表达式。对于有公共子表达式的结果应存于外存(中间结果),这样,当从外存读出它的时间比计算的时间少时,就可节约操作时间。
显然,根据原则①尽量提早执行选取运算。正确的选项是B。
转载请注明原文地址:https://www.kaotiyun.com/show/5IPZ777K
本试题收录于:
软件评测师上午基础知识考试题库软考中级分类
0
软件评测师上午基础知识考试
软考中级
相关试题推荐
信息系统工程监理活动是指具有相应资质等级的监理单位,受工程建设单位的委托,承担工程建设监理任务的项目管理工作。在监理活动中,监理要对承建单位履行(39)的行为进行监督和管理。
系统部件因为自然老化等造成的自然失效,破坏了信息网络系统的()。
由于信息系统工程技术发展速度快、技术手段更新速度快,新系统工程在建设过程中变更频繁。下列情形()会造成信息系统工程变更。①政府颁布了更严格的项目相关的新技术规范②项目总体设计和需求分析不够周密详细③由于新技术的出现,设计人员提出了新的设计方案
实施方案设计费用属于信息工程项目投资的_____________。
以下关于防火墙工作模式的描述,正确的是()。
某电子政务工程各活动实施计划如下表,项目工期是()天。
某工程,拟完工程计划投资和已完工程计划投资的比较如下图所示。图中△表示t时刻的()。
某工程项目群各子项目实施计划及关联关系如下表,任务D的期望时间是(1)天,任务E的自由时差是(2)天。(2)
在CPU中,(3)可用于传送和暂存用户数据,为ALU执行算术逻辑运算提供工作区。
随机试题
以下语句,点击文字“和我联系”可以链接到abc@263.net的是
下列关于未成年人诉讼程序的说法正确的是:()
有一本《计量技术》教材,在化学计量这一章中,对呼出气体酒精含量探测器的检定,列出了燃料电池式探测器的技术指标:要求检定人员按此技术指标进行检定。检定人员指出了表中的表达错误之处。
一国经济可以分为三个产业,信用合作社属于()产业。
下列关于合同中结尾的说法不正确的是()。
20世纪50年代末以美国教育家布鲁纳为代表提出来的课程理论是()。
右边的四个平面图形中,只有一个是由左边的四个图形拼合而成的,请选出。
随着计算机网络的快速发展,手机使用的普遍化,汉字书写由原来的毛笔与硬笔日益转变为键盘和拇指。调查显示:37%的人经常提笔忘字,甚至很多不难的字都忘了怎么写;22%的人要写字时首先想依靠的是电脑,而不是笔;13%的人去外面听课或者开会,最怕的就是记笔记。网络
程序设计过程要为程序调试做好准备主要体现在以下几个方面()。
Takingyourdogonvacationmayhavebeen【B1】______adecadeago,buttodayit’sfree.【B2】______thepet-friendlyhotel,wh
最新回复
(
0
)